Review by WispOverviewI appreciated the illustrated overview. IntroThe intro cinematic is a nice idea (sweeping close-ups of your squad with credits, as if it were the leader of an action series), but a little long-winded in practice. I don't think you'll watch it more than once - no story, no explanation, just scene-setting. BriefingThe extensive briefing seems to have a non-working picture and a layout that is slightly confusing. Minor niggles aside, the content of the briefing is great, giving you all the information you need on objectives and enemy forces. Being able to choose your own gear is a plus, considering the long length of the mission (extra ammo)! MissionThe mission concept is well executed if not terribly original. NATO expects you to lead a small squad in a multi-stage assault on three key Soviet positions. The way the author builds up the action is nicely done and suggests good playtesting. The first objective is a push-over, the second requires a little more tactical thinking, and the third is a headache (especially when the enemy pulls a surprise rabbit out of its hat.) Outro(s)The victory cinematic is simple but effective and foreshadows Teifiterror's next effort, Operation Firestorm. After playing Operation Red Storm, I'm certainly looking forward to it. SpecialThis mission is well polished and balanced, with a some nice scripting touches, like an in-game save and the ability to choose your own music on the fly. Overall(Review Date: Mar 2002) The mission's title gave me the hope that someone had taken the old Tom Clancy novel Red Storm Rising as his inspiration, but this is not the case. Fortunately, Teifiterror's effort can hold its own even without Clancy's storytelling. |
